3.2 Carrera engine project (to be sold)
I just received my core engine today that I purchased here on Pelican.1986 3.2 with 74 backdate exhaust
I purchased it less exhaust system. I am going to do a full rebuild on this motor and thought it would be kind of fun to document and share the process from start to finish. When I am finished with the motor, it will be up for sale. I am expecting about a two month time period. Hop on and enjoy the ride. ![]() There will be two ways to view the pictures.
